The anode voltage does not affect the sensitivity of a CRO. The input amplifier and deflection circuit have a greater influence.
The Anode voltage will affect the focus and visibility of the trace, in this respect it will affect how you see the result.

To connect a cathode ray oscilloscope (CRO) to a full-wave rectifier, first, ensure the rectifier circuit is powered and functioning properly. Connect the oscilloscope probes across the output terminals of the rectifier; the positive probe should connect to the positive output, and the ground clip to the common ground. Set the oscilloscope to an appropriate voltage scale and time base to visualize the rectified waveform. Finally, observe the display, which should show the full-wave rectified signal.

The unit of deflection sensitivity of a Cathode Ray Oscilloscope (CRO) is volts per division on the vertical axis of the screen. It represents how much voltage change is needed to move the electron beam by one division vertically on the screen.
